iOS - UITableView не отображает ячейки - PullRequest
4 голосов
/ 08 марта 2012

В раскадровке настроен следующий интерфейс:

enter image description here

Контроллер - это пользовательский контроллер, который расширяется от UITableViewController.Когда я запускаю свое приложение, это то, что я получаю:

enter image description here

Я подумал, что это может иметь отношение к идентификаторам повторного использования, поэтому я изменил их на что-то уникальное для каждой из ячеек.и соответственно изменил код, но все равно ничего не появляется.

Ответы [ 2 ]

30 голосов
/ 08 марта 2012

Если вы используете статические ячейки в раскадровке, вы должны удалить все методы источника данных табличного представления (количество строк в разделе, разделах, ячейка для строки в пути индекса ...) из вашей таблицыконтроллер представления, иначе статические ячейки переопределяются.

0 голосов
/ 30 апреля 2013

Также убедитесь, что у вас положительная высота ячейки. Я установил высоту ячейки равной нулю, и мне было интересно, почему, черт возьми, эти клетки не отображаются.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...